Step-by-Step Roadmap

Arrival

  • Arrival at the airport and VIP transfer to the hospital or hotel.
  • Initial paperwork is completed for hospital records.
  • Accommodation arrangements in the hospital or a nearby hotel.

Diagnostics

  • An initial examination by a specialist orthopedic surgeon.
  • X-ray, MRI or CT scan may be performed for diagnosis.
  • Blood tests might be required to assess overall health.

Treatment plan development

  • Detailed discussion about potential treatment options.
  • Finalization of the treatment plan based on diagnosis and patient"s preference.

Treatment

  • Anesthesia type and surgical procedure will be decided by the surgeon.
  • Surgical repairs, joint replacement or arthroscopy may be performed.
  • Procedure duration varies depending on the injury.

Follow-up

  • Regular follow-up visits with the surgeon for wound care and monitoring.
  • Adjustments to treatment plan if necessary.

Rehabilitation

  • Physical therapy sessions to regain strength and mobility.
  • Home exercises might be advised for further recovery.

Please note that the diagnostic and treatment plan is determined by the doctor and is individual to each patient. Other treatment options like physiotherapy, medications, or braces may also be considered.

What patients like

  1. Injuries of bones and joints efficacy. Most patients appreciate the innovative treatments utilized in the Czech Republic such as arthroscopy, minimally invasive surgeries, and use of modern prosthetics for joint replacements. They have found these treatments to be highly effective.
  2. Doctor's professionalism. Doctors in the Czech Republic are highly rated for their professionalism. They often have certifications from European medical boards and are members of international orthopedic societies.
  3. Cost. The Injuries of bones and joints treatment cost in the Czech Republic can range from 5740$ to 17870$. This is relatively cheaper when compared to the average cost in countries like the United States, where such treatments could cost between $20,000 to $50,000.
  4. Service level. The quality of service provided in Czech hospitals is generally high. Most patients are satisfied with the care and attention they receive from both medical and ancillary staff.
  5. Logistics. The Czech Republic is easily accessible from most parts of Europe. Also, the country has good internal transport systems, making it easy for patients to travel for treatments.

What patients don't like

  1. Some patients have reported instances of communication barriers due to language differences. While most doctors and medical staff speak English, there might still be challenges when interacting with non-medical staff.
  2. Patients have expressed dissatisfaction with the perceived disrespectful treatment from some medical service managers. Such behaviors are seen as unprofessional and unacceptable, especially considering the cost of treatments.
  3. There have been reports of misunderstandings regarding the provision of medical reports and documents. Some patients have been under the impression that they would receive translated versions of these documents, only to discover that this was not the case.
